MTV goes global with Green Day

Rockers part of network's new music promo

LONDON -- Green Day will be the first beneficiaries of an MTV Networks initiative to promote new music worldwide.

The band's video for the single, "Know Your Own Enemy," will be exclusively aired across all of MTV's 66 TV channels and 200 websites in 162 countries on April 24.

The track will be the first video release from Green Day's new album, "21st Century Breakdown," which will be released in May.

The broadcaster hopes to leverage its international clout to lure other acts into signing similar pacts.

"The global breadth of MTV's network is unmatched and makes us uniquely positioned to bring our audiences exclusive access to some of their favorite artists," said Bruce Gillmer, senior VP of talent and music at MTVN Intl. "Green Day is by far one of the world's most famous bands, with hard core fans from Kiev to Kuala Lumpur, and only MTV can connect them on literally hundreds of platforms."
